United States - Producer Price Index by Commodity: Chemicals and Allied Products: Sulfuric Acid was 217.04900 Index Jun 1987=100 in June of 2025, according to the United States Federal Reserve. Historically, United States - Producer Price Index by Commodity: Chemicals and Allied Products: Sulfuric Acid reached a record high of 357.65300 in June of 2022 and a record low of 89.80000 in August of 2000. India Wholesale Price Index: 82p: Average: Manufactured Products: Chemicals: Basic Heavy Inorganic Chemicals: Sulphuric Acid data was reported at 178.700 1981-1982=100 in Mar 2000. This records an increase from the previous number of 168.300 1981-1982=100 for Feb 2000. India Wholesale Price Index: 82p: Average: Manufactured Products: Chemicals: Basic Heavy Inorganic Chemicals: Sulphuric Acid data is updated monthly, averaging 149.650 1981-1982=100 from Apr 1982 (Median) to Mar 2000, with 216 observations. The data reached an all-time high of 244.900 1981-1982=100 in Apr 1997 and a record low of 84.100 1981-1982=100 in Feb 1984. The H acid prices in the United States for Q4 2023 reached 4830 USD/MT in December. During Q4 2023, the North America H Acid market exhibited varied trends. Factors such as rising consumption from end use dye intermediate industries and limited stock availability contributed to rising prices. Although feedstock prices like sulphuric acid and naphthalene dropped, ammonia prices rose, impacting the market differently. The overall demand for H Acid was strong due to the needs of the dye intermediate sector, fostering a positive market sentiment.

Semiconductor Grade Sulphuric Acid Market size was valued at USD 364.37 Million in 2023 and is projected to reach USD 561.23 Million by 2031, at a CAGR of 6.37% from 2024 to 2031.
Global Semiconductor Grade Sulphuric Acid Market Overview
The semiconductor industry is experiencing a period of significant growth, driven by the increasing demand for advanced electronic devices, such as smartphones, tablets, laptops, and a wide range of other consumer and industrial electronics. As the global population becomes more connected and reliant on technology, the need for more powerful and efficient semiconductor chips has surged. This, in turn, is fuelling the demand for high-purity, semiconductor-grade sulfuric acid, which is a critical raw material used in various stages of the semiconductor manufacturing process.
The growing demand for semiconductor devices, driven by the proliferation of electronic gadgets, the rise of the Internet of Things (IoT), and the increasing adoption of technologies such as artificial intelligence and 5G, is a primary driver for the global semiconductor grade sulfuric acid market. As the semiconductor industry expands, the demand for high-purity sulfuric acid used in various semiconductor manufacturing processes, such as wafer cleaning, etching, and chemical-mechanical planarization (CMP), is expected to increase. According to the Semiconductor Industry Association (SIA), the global sales of semiconductors totalled USD 137.7 billion during the first quarter of 2024, an increase of 15.2% compared to the first quarter of 2023. This growth is fuelled by the expanding adoption of semiconductor chips in various sectors, including consumer electronics, automotive, industrial automation, and healthcare.
The semiconductor industry has been at the forefront of technological innovation, with manufacturers constantly seeking to enhance the performance, efficiency, and functionality of their products. This has led to a continuous reduction in feature sizes and an increase in the complexity of semiconductor devices, such as integrated circuits and microchips. To enable these advancements, the semiconductor manufacturing process has become increasingly sophisticated, requiring the use of highly pure and precisely formulated chemicals, including semiconductor grade sulfuric acid. As semiconductor manufacturing technology becomes more advanced, the requirements for semiconductor grade sulfuric acid become even more stringent.
Modern chip manufacturing techniques like multi-patterning rely on multiple etching steps to create complex circuit patterns. Each etching step requires high-purity sulfuric acid to ensure consistent and precise results. Without this level of purity, the etching process can become uneven, leading to defective chips.
